Trip Overview

Fellsmere to Tallahassee is 346.1 miles and takes about 6h 24m via Florida's Turnpike and I-75, with a fuel budget near $55 and enough daylight to finish in a day. This drive stays within Florida, moving from the southern part of the state up towards the panhandle. It's a pretty straightforward trip primarily on major highways, making it a solid option if you need to get from point A to point B efficiently. With a 94% highway focus, most of your time will be spent on faster roads, so plan accordingly for a day of consistent driving.

About the Cities

Arriving in Tallahassee, FL

Full guide →

Tallahassee is the capital city of Florida, in the Florida Panhandle region of the state. In addition to housing the state government, it is a university town home to Florida State University, Florida A&M University, and Tallahassee Community College. Tallahassee has a good selection of restaurants for a city of its size. The universities' theater, art, and music programs, in addition to an active Council of Culture and Arts, also make for an unusually vibrant arts scene.

Expect about $8.05 in tolls one way, starting with Florida's Turnpike. Most Northeast and Midwest toll agencies accept E-ZPass; in the West and Texas, transponders like TxTag or FasTrak apply. If you do not have a transponder, cashless tolling plates will mail a bill to the vehicle's registered address — usually with a surcharge, so a rental-car toll pass is often cheaper than paying by mail.
